(formal) to order or strongly advise somebody to do something; to say that a particular action or quality is necessary. enjoin somebody to do something The code … Webenjoin verb [ T ] us / ɪnˈdʒɔɪn / to legally forbid or stop something by order of a court: The prosecutor’s office hopes the court will enjoin the city from enforcing the law. Enjoin also means to order or strongly encourage someone to do something: Lawyers are enjoined to follow high ethical principles. To join or unite. 2010 - New Age Dictionary Database By Oddity Software To lay upon, as an order or command; to give an injunction to; to direct with authority; to order; to charge. To prohibit or restrain by a judicial order or decree; to put an injunction on.
